Transplant coordinators help prepare kidney patients for a transplant. 

The transplant coordinator team is shared between paediatric and adult patients and is based at Nottingham City Hospital.

For those planning a living donor transplant, they help prepare the donor and coordinate timing of the operation. 

For those going onto the waiting list for a deceased donor transplant, they help transfer the patient information to the national database.  They also coordinate the offers that are received.
